|
Post by account_disabled on Mar 21, 2024 8:46:24 GMT
中的访问说明符是什么? 义方法类或变量的访问范围的关键字。在 中有四种访问说明符 定义为 的类方法或变量可以被任何类或方法访问。 可以被同一个包的类访问也可以被该类的子类访问也可以在同一个类内访问。 默认值默认值只能在包内访问。默认情况下所有类方法和变量都在默认范围内。 私有类定义为 的方法或变量只能在类内部访问。 静态方法和变量的用途是什么? 定义为静态的方法或变量在类的所有对象之间共享。静态是类的一部分而不是对象的一部分。静态变量存储在类区域中无需创建对象即可访问此类变量。因此当需要定义类的所有对象所共有的变量或方法时可以使用 。 例如在模拟学院学生集合的类中学院的名称是所有学生共有的属性。 因此学院名称将被定义为静态的。 中包的优点是什么? 在 中定义包有多种优点例如 包避免名称冲突。 该包提供了 加拿大 WhatsApp 号码列表 更轻松的访问控制。 您还可以拥有外部不可见且不被包使用的隐藏类。 更容易找到相关的类。 什么是构造函数? 构造函数可以定义为用于初始化对象状态的特殊类型的方法。当类被实例化并且内存被分配给对象时它被调用。每次使用 关键字创建对象时都会调用该类的默认构造函数。构造函数名称必须与类名称相似。构造函数不得具有显式返回类型。 中使用了多少种构造函数? 根据传递给构造函数的参数 中有两种类型的构造函数 默认构造函数它是不接受任何值的构造函数。默认构造函数主要用于用默认值初始化实例变量。它还可用于在对象创建。 中执行有用的任务。如果类中没有定义构造函数则编译器默认调用默认构造函数。 参数化构造函数它是一种可以用给定值初始化实例变量的构造函数。换句话说我们可以说那些可以接受参数的构造函数称为参数化构造函数。 默认构造函数的用途是什么? 默认构造函数的目的是为对象分配默认值。如果类中不存在构造函数 编译器会默认创建一个默认构造函数。 我们可以重载构造函数吗? 是的可以通过更改构造函数接受的参数数量或更改参数的数据类型来重载构造函数。 中的复制构造函数是什么意思? 中没有复制构造函数但是。
|
|